In the early afternoon of January 2, 2017, the life of Eric Cherry, a male resident of Pine Bluff, Arkansas, was tragically cut short in what became the city's first homicide of the year. The fatal encounter unfolded in the 3100 block of Almetta Street, where a heated verbal altercation escalated to deadly violence. Mary Melissa Blair, a 36-year-old woman with light brown hair and multiple tattoos, was identified by witnesses as the person who, after the argument, began shooting at Cherry.
